As an Engineering Technician II, you will provide customer support for onsite installations, repairs and maintenance of photolithography semiconductor equipment primarily in Hillsboro Oregon.
This is an exciting opportunity to be on the cutting edge of technology and join a dedicated team enabling new technology to improve processes in a pre-production environment.
You will receive 1-2 weeks of training in Austin, Texas or Japan and 4 weeks OJT in Hillsboro, Oregon.
Responsibilities :
Check and maintain equipment within factory standard specifications of system equipment.
Instruct customers in the operation and maintenance of the system equipment.
Perform repair maintenance or unit replacement according to factory procedures independently and with others.
Provide technical support to customers and respond to questions regarding operation procedures, equipment malfunctions, and other technical issues to minimize equipment down time and ensure positive customer relations.
Identify and report equipment error and status updates related to equipment performance issues to aid in troubleshooting or maintenance.
Maintain accurate documentation of activity and provide periodic reports.
Work with other technicians in the field to troubleshoot and service equipment.
Qualifications :
Please note : this is a customer-facing role, and requires compliance with customer policies and protocols, which may include COVID-19 vaccination and other measures relating to COVID-19
Knowledge of Linux operating system is helpful for operating and troubleshooting the system
AS degree or equivalent experience required (bachelor’s preferred) plus 2-3 years of experience.
Hands on mechanical skills required
Hands on experience with electronic testing tools required
Able to work on equipment alone and work with other engineers as a team player under challenging situations
Additional experience or knowledge in optical, lasers, software, robotics, precision mechanical skill or chemical are plus
Excellent trouble shooting skills, verbal and written communication skills
Customer support experience is a plus
Must be able to travel and work flexible schedules
Must feel comfortable working in a cleanroom environment most of the day (wearing full clean room suit, facemask, gloves, safety glasses)
May require up to 25% car, air and overnight travel (valid driver’s license and acceptable driving record necessary). Additionally, because this position requires driving for company business, must remain in compliance with company safety guidelines and policies.
Requires ability to lift up to 30 pounds individually and for lifting over 30 pounds assistance may be available.
Substantial amount of standing, walking, typing, grasping, talking and hearing.&
Occasionally kneeling, crouching, stooping, reaching, pushing, pulling and climbing stairs or ladder.
The worker is required to have close visual acuity with or without corrective lenses for extensive reading; visual inspection involving small defects, small parts, and / or operation of machines (including inspection); using measurement devices; and / or assembly or fabrication parts at distances close to the eyes.
The work environment may include a variety of physical conditions such as proximity to moving mechanical parts, electrical current, exposure to chemicals, ultraviolet light and lasers, working in enclosed spaces, close quarters, narrow aisles or passageways.
The work environment may include working in highly time sensitive situations requiring quick resolution including equipment problems.
